Toning Butt Exercises - Strengthening Your Glutes Fast

However, having firm and toned buttocks is important for men and women alike - and it can be done if you know how. Here are three basic exercises to strengthen your glutes fast and give you those rock hard buns you have always wanted.
The first of these exercises to strengthen your glutes is called the "lunge." The movement is exactly what it sounds like (as are most exercises of this kind) - you simply take a barbell with weights and place it across your shoulders - or hold a dumbbell in each hand - and lunge with one leg, bending at the knee. Your other leg remains stationary. Be sure to maintain control over your body both as you lunge, and as you return to your standing position.
Simply dropping your weight into the lunge will place too much pressure on your knee and could result in an injury. Begin with lighter weight, keep control, and concentrate on both your glutes and your hamstrings (the back of your upper legs), and you will see just how powerful these exercises to strengthen your glutes really are.
The second of the exercises is known as "squats." This movement is one of the most basic in nature, yet many people still find it difficult. Again, start out with lower weight - even body weight, if necessary - and take it slow and easy. Spread your feet out so that you have a good balanced stance, and lower your butt down while maintaining a straight back with your head and eyes facing straight ahead. Squat down until you can feel the strain on your upper thighs (quadriceps), as well as your buttocks, then push with your thighs until you return to standing form. This is one of those exercises to strengthen your glutes that will not only firm up your backside, but will add muscle, power, and tone to your quadriceps as well.




Last on our list of exercises are leg curls. You've probably seen the machines that most people use for this exercise in your local gym or on television - a simple bench with a curling attachment at one end. You lie on your stomach, and pull the weight of the attachment toward your buttocks using only your hamstring muscles. This is one of those exercises to strengthen your glutes that you can perform with counterweights on your ankles if you don't have access to the leg curl machine.
With these three exercises, you will have the perfect routine to provide your legs and glutes with more power, as well as greater tone and a more pleasing shape. Use the lunges and squats for overall strengthening of the thighs and glutes, and focus on the leg curls to strengthen the hamstrings that connect.
